Transaction

e1dee99220f3f2117a1052c377ccf8d04d4f4eec853c9b4db7c267cbe70850c3
380,093 confirmations
Timestamp
1547231400
Block558,108
Fee58,704 sats
Fee rate24.4 sats/vB
view on mempool.space

Inputs & Outputs